Lightning 0-1 Geordies

Saturday 12th April - MLF Round 4
Valley Parade, Bradford, Yorkshire

Liam Cole's left-footed 40-yard free-kick and Steven Tweedy's unbelievable defending gave the Newcastle Geordies all the three points against the Leeds Lightning in Bradford.

MagiCole hit a powerful drive from long distance, that fooled Lightning keeper Mike Foster, who initially thought it was to be a cross.

The Brummie left-back's strike is certainly a Goal of the Month contender.

Steve Tweedy was electric at the back as he thwarted nearly every opportunity that the Lightning could muster.

And they created a lot of opportunities.

Judging by Steven Tweedy's performance today, if the Geordies played only him at the back, they could still keep a clean sheet.
